#36f9e8 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36f9e8 is composed of 21.2% red, 97.6%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 174.8 degrees, a saturation of 94.2% and a lightness of 59.4%. #36f9e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cffff with #00f3d1. Closest websafe color is: #33ffff.

#36f9e8 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36f9e8 has RGB values of R:54, G:249,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.78,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 3602920.

Hex triplet 36f9e8 #36f9e8
RGB Decimal 54, 249, 232 rgb(54,249,232)
RGB Percent 21.2, 97.6, 91 rgb(21.2%,97.6%,91%)
CMYK 78, 0, 7, 2
HSL 174.8°, 94.2, 59.4 hsl(174.8,94.2%,59.4%)
HSV (or HSB) 174.8°, 78.3, 97.6
Web Safe 33ffff #33ffff
CIE-LAB 89.091, -49.465, -5.147
XYZ 49.958, 74.357, 88.059
xyY 0.235, 0.35, 74.357
CIE-LCH 89.091, 49.732, 185.94
CIE-LUV 89.091, -67.23, -0.218
Hunter-Lab 86.23, -47.489, -0.186
Binary 00110110, 11111001, 11101000

Shades and Tints of #36f9e8

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000908 is the darkest color, while #f4fff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#36f9e8

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969999 is the less saturated color, while #36f9e8 is the most saturated one.
